Output 81f5791304acf7cd18f8e6b4529423d9019df669f30d3fb8817d0fd093b53acf:0

value
234563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8694b199d2436c1fe2de30848c5ce092721309f7 OP_EQUAL
address
3DxcbfwKbYzqhSv2xXrPjS2fkFNfoPdmkX
transaction
81f5791304acf7cd18f8e6b4529423d9019df669f30d3fb8817d0fd093b53acf
spent
true